Genus Endothecium Fraser, 1935b
Endothecium Fraser, 1935b: 107 [invalid junior homonym of Endothecium Koker, 1924 (Anthozoa)].
Sagamihydra Hirohito, 1995: 41 [correct original spelling].
Sagamihyra Hirohito, 1995: 42 [incorrect original spelling].
Type species. Endothecium reduplicatum Fraser, 1935b, by monotypy.
Current status. Invalid.
Remarks. Endothecium Fraser, 1935b is an invalid junior homonym of Endothecium Koker, 1924: 22 (Anthozoa). Hirohito (1995) proposed Sagamihydra as a replacement name for the junior homonym, although he misspelled it as Sagamihyra on page 42 in the same publication. For the record, Sagamihydra is taken here to be the correct original spelling under the First Reviser Principle (ICZN 24.2.3). In the WoRMS list, Sagamihydra is currently included in the synonymy of Halecium Oken, 1815, but the genus is considered valid here in having hydranths with an intertentacular web, a cnidome comprising large haplonemes in addition to microbasic mastigophores, and gonophores that arise from within the hydrothecal cavity (Calder 1991; Hirohito 1995).
